Arthur Heffer Obituary

Arthur Heffer, 68 Of Locust Grove, VA, formerly of Broomall, PA Arthur Heffer, 68, passed away June 1, 2011. He was a business man his entire life, starting his first business selling ice cream on Coney Island at the age of 8. He opened a synagogue in Marlton NJ, Beth Tikvah (named after his wife),So his children had a well balanced upbringing. Art was a staple in the community of Swarthmore, where he owned Swarthmore Cleaners for over 30 years, a meeting place for all. He was a friend to everyone. A real class act. He loved golfing, gambling and taking long rides with his wife. Survivors: His loving wife Nadine (Richmond); his brother Michael (Sheila); his daughter Jodi Walsh (Mark); son David (Caroline); 6 amazing grandchildren - Benjamin, Sammy, Ilana, Julia, Noah and Abby; also his mother-in-law Ruth; a host of nieces, nephews, grand-nieces and nephews. Burial was private. Contributions may be made to the American Kidney Foundation, 111 S. Independence Mall E., Suite 411, Bourse Bldg., Philadelphia, PA 19106-2521. Please say or do something nice for people every day in his honor.
